Abstract

This study aims to determine the effect of the Think Pair Share learning model on the Indonesian language learning outcomes of fourth-grade students of SD Negeri 55 Palembang on the material of facts and opinions. This study uses a quantitative approarch with a true experimental method using a posttest only control group design. The research sample consisted of class IV A as an experimental class that received Think Pair Share learning and class IV B as a control class that used conventional learning. Data were collected through a learning outcome test in the form of essay questions and analyzed using normality tests, homogeneity tests, and hypothesis tests with Independents Sample T-Test. The results showed that the data were normally distributed an gomogeneous with a significance value of 0.200 for the experimental class and and 0.169 for control class and 0.194 for the homogeneity test. The average learning outcomes of the experimental class was 90.88, higher than the control class at 71.48. The results of the hypothesis tests showed a significance value (2-tailed) of 0.000 < 0.05, thus Ho was rejected and Ha was accepted. Based on the research results. Thus, the Think Pair Share learning model had a significant effect on the Indonesian language learning outcomes of fourth-grade students at SD Negeri 55 Palembang and was more effective than conventional learning

Abstract

This research was motivated by the low reading skills of second-grade students at SDN 55 Palembang, where it was found that students were still unable to read properly, thereby hindering the learning process. This study is based on the theory of Indonesian language learning in elementary schools and the use of interactive digital media, specifically WordWall, as a tool to improve reading skills. This study employed the research and development (R&D) method using the ADDIE model, which encompasses the stages of analysis, design, development, implementation, and evaluation. Data collection techniques included observation, interviews, documentation, and questionnaires. The developed product is a digital WordWall called ‘Rakata,’ which features activities where students arrange letters into wordsbased on images. The research results indicate that the developed media exhibits a very high level of validity, with an average percentage exceeding 94% from experts in media, content, and language. Practicality testing showed very practical results with a percentage of 92.4% in one-on-one testing and 86.85% in small group testing, as well as a 77% teacher response rate. Thus, the ‘Rakata’ Wordwall media is deemed valid and practical for use in improving the reading skills of second-grade students.
